Formulas Required

The template includes several key formulas to automate analysis and ensure accuracy:

  • =SUMIFS(Revenue_Column, Month_Column, "Jan 2024"): Calculates monthly revenue totals.
  • =ROUND(NetProfit / TotalExpenses, 2): Computes profitability ratio.
  • =AVERAGE(CS_Score_Column): Provides average customer satisfaction over time.
  • =IF(Inventory_Turnover < 6, "Review Inventory Policy", "Within Target"): Conditional flag for inventory efficiency.
  • =VLOOKUP(Region, Region_Master_Table, 2): Links operational data to regional performance metrics.
  • =SUMPRODUCT(Timesheet_Hours, Hourly_Rate): Computes labor cost from hours and rates.

Conditional Formatting

Visual cues are applied throughout the template using conditional formatting to highlight critical trends:

  • Red Highlight: When operating expenses exceed 60% of revenue or inventory turnover drops below 5.0.
  • Yellow Highlight: For customer satisfaction scores below 85% or pending orders above 40.
  • Green Highlight: For months showing consistent growth in revenue and employee hours.
  • Data Bars: Applied to revenue and cost columns to show relative performance progression.

User Instructions

To use this template effectively, users should follow these steps:

  1. Enter monthly operational data into the Data Input Sheet.
  2. Ensure all date formats are consistent (e.g., MM/YYYY or YYYY-MM).
  3. Update formulas automatically by enabling 'Calculate Now' in Excel.
  4. Review the Operations Dashboard to monitor real-time KPIs.
  5. In the Scenario Analysis sheet, use "What-If" analysis to test different outcomes (e.g., 10% cost increase).
  6. Add notes in the Notes & Recommendations section after reviewing trends.
  7. Save and export the file as a .xlsx or .csv for reporting or sharing with stakeholders.
